I collect Herters presses and some ancillary equipment. I have 10-12 different presses.
Their reloading presses were known for Beef. Almost all of them are heavy Cast Iron which is few and far between with modern presses. I’d step over a pile of Lee presses to get to one Herters. They still work great.
